
OUR STORY
Before performing on stages like the Grammys and Madison Square Garden, Ulf Geist was a 4-year-old boy unwrapping his first drum set on a cold Christmas morning. By age 5, he had formed a family band with his brother on piano, his sister on bass, and his dad on guitar and vocals. They played at local festivals in their small German hometown and at their grandfather’s annual birthday parties, which took over entire restaurants.
Despite being surrounded by music, Ulf struggled to develop his own passion for it. Progress was slow, and daily practice became a chore he dreaded. As a teenager, his interest waned, and he almost gave up on music entirely. Recognizing this, his teacher adjusted the lessons to better suit Ulf’s learning style. Over the years, this rekindled Ulf’s love for music and his dedication to practicing.
When Ulf founded Pasadena Music Academy in Pasadena, California, he was inspired by his own experience to develop two core philosophies for the program:
1. Enjoying the learning process enhances speed and retention.
2. Every student learns differently.
Since the opening of our Pasadena location, we’ve opened additional locations in Monrovia, San Dimas and Rowland Heights.
“I often ask people why they quit music, and they claim they’re not musical. But what does that mean, to not be musical?” Ulf says. “Often, it stems from an experience where they were told that or made to feel that way, and so they quit. I wanted to quit too as a teenager, but my teacher found a way to make music interesting and kept me engaged.”
At our schools, every instructor understands the responsibility of teaching. If a student struggles, we first examine our own methods. How can we adapt? What can we do differently?
Our goal is to make a difference in the lives of all our students and their families. Whether you’re playing in local bands, a five-year-old taking their first lesson, or returning to music after decades, our instructors share their passion for the craft and work with you towards your musical aspirations.
